⚡️ About Merkle Science

Merkle Science provides blockchain transaction monitoring and intelligence solutions for web3 companies, digital asset service providers, financial institutions, law enforcement and government agencies to detect, investigate and prevent illicit use of cryptocurrencies. Our vision is to make cryptocurrencies safe and provide infrastructure for the safe and compliant growth of cryptocurrencies.

Merkle Science is headquartered in New York with offices in Singapore, Bangalore and London. The team has combined experience across Bank of America, Paypal, Luno, Thomson Reuters and Amazon. The company has raised over US$27 MM from SIG, Beco, Republic, DCG, Kenetic, GGV and several others.

Responsibilities

Design, build, and maintain backend services and REST APIs using Python(Django/FastAPI)

Write efficient queries and manage data models in PostgreSQL

Work with Redis for caching, queues, and improving service performance

Collaborate with frontend and QA engineers to ship end-to-end features

Write clean, tested, well-documented code and participate in code reviews

Debug and optimize existing services for performance and scale

Work with large datasets related to blockchain transactions (exposure to tools like ClickHouse is a plus)

Required Skills

Strong fundamentals in Python and object-oriented programming

Understanding of Django/FastAPI or any Python web framework

Working knowledge of relational databases (PostgreSQL preferred) — schema design, indexing, query optimization

Basic understanding of caching concepts and tools like Redis

Understanding of REST API design principles

Strong problem-solving and DSA fundamentals (arrays, trees, graphs, hashing)

Familiarity with Git and collaborative version control workflows

Good to Have

Exposure to Docker/containers

Familiarity with message queues (Celery, Kafka, RabbitMQ)

Personal projects, open-source contributions, or competitive programming profile

Curiosity about blockchain/crypto — no prior crypto knowledge required

Exposure to relevant AI tools (e.g., GitHub Copilot, Claude, Cursor, or similar AI-assisted coding tools)

Eligibility

Final year (graduating 2027) B.Tech/B.E./Dual Degree students

From IIT / NIT / IIIT only

CSE, IT, or closely related computer science branches only

Strong academic record and demonstrated coding ability (via projects, competitive programming, or coursework)

Preference given to candidates with open-source contributions, external/personal projects beyond academic coursework, and prior internship experience

       Duration: 1 year

       Work Mode: Hybrid (3 days/week in office, 2 days work-from-home)

       Stipend: [As per company policy]

       Post-internship: High performers may be offered a full-time role, subject to a 2-year service lock-in period
